Basic Information

Product Name Bis(4-Nitrobenzyl) Phosphite
CAS No. 65463-54-9
Molecular Formula C14H13N2O7P
Molecular Weight 352.24 g/mol
Synonyms Di(4-nitrobenzyl) phosphite; Phosphorous Acid Bis(4-nitrobenzyl) Ester; Bis(p-nitrobenzyl) Phosphite; 4-Nitrobenzyl Phosphite (dimer); HNBP; (4-Nitrobenzyloxy)phosphonous Acid Bis(4-nitrobenzyl) Ester; 1,3-Bis(4-nitrobenzyl) Phosphite

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ic and easily oxidized nature, it is recommended to store the material under an inert atmosphere (e.g., nitrogen or argon) for long-term preservation. Keep away from heat, sparks, open flames, and incompatible materials.
